Nature trail and Bird watching at Bhalu Gaad Waterfall

We left Captains Paradise 6 in morning. It was a 1 kilometre trek to reach bhalugaad waterfall. We parked on the side of the road and started trekking, I scratched my feet a couple of times but we still made it to waterfall.

When I reached the waterfall I was sucked by the beauty of rocks, pleasant sound of the flowing water and lush greenery around us. There was not a single person around us. We had that place all to ourselves. The only regret I have is that we couldn't stay there longer. We had to go back soon.

Ideal for day treks, Bhalu Gaad is a hidden treasure in Mukteshwar, which shouldn’t be missed. Drive 7 km from Mukteshwar to Dhari Village, from where the trek starts. It’s a beautiful walk of around 30-45 minutes through dense forests and mountain streams. It’s an exciting raw trek and in case you are not very confident, you can take a person from the village who can guide you to reach the falls. It’s a paradise for nature lovers and bird watchers. The falls are about 60 ft high that fall in natural clear water pool. Come prepared with an extra pair of clothes so that you can have fun. Bhalu means Bear and Gaad means Stream in Kumaoni language. It’s named such because of sightings of Bears (Bhalu) in the area. The place is not frequented by many travellers, but you might find many locals if you go on a weekend.
